Рекурсивный вызов

Assembler programming questions
  • Код вполне себе корректен
    только стек зарезервируй побольше :)

    А если серьезно - добавь условие выхода из рекурсии, и все будет ОК.
  • если функция часто вызывается добавь align 4

    Code: Select all

    align 4
    anyProc:
    ; здесь некий код
            call anyProc
            ret
    это может немного ускорить работу программы, а в бинарник дописывается от 0 до максимум 3-х байтов
  • Who is online

    Users browsing this forum: No registered users and 2 guests